  • Since a seismic exceeding design load can result in exposing radioactive material during disposal process of radioactive wastes, the repository should be designed with enough seismic margin. In this paper, a seismic fragility analysis was performed to evaluate the seismic capacity of surface facility structures. According to the analysis results, since inspection & store facility and radioactive waste facility have a rectangle geometry, the seismic capacity was differently presented about 23%~43% according to the axis of structures. The HCLPF capacity of inspection & store facility and radioactive waste facility was 0.52g and 0.93g, respectively. And it was observed that seismic capacity of radioactive waste facility was similar to that of a containment for nuclear power plants.

  • The purpose of this study is to examine the differences of use behavior and environmental perception of a park and to analyze the influence of environmental perception factors on park satisfaction among 7 parks in Suseong-gu, Daegu. The data from the 255 questionnaires of young adults (30-59) and old adults (more than 60) who use the park more than once a week were used for the analysis. In terms of park use behavior, young adults used the park for walking and jogging mainly on weekday evenings, while old adults used the park for walking and rest mainly during weekday daytimes. In addition, old adults used the park more times a week than young adults, and spent more time in the park. In the analysis of the environmental perception of the park, similar results were found in both age groups but overall, old adults were more satisfied with the park environment than the young adults. As a result of analyzing the influence of environmental perception factors, it was determined that park satisfaction in young adults has a significant influence on 'use amenity', 'use convenience', 'facility suitability', and 'landscape diversity' in this order. On the other hand, park satisfaction for old adults has an influence on 'use amenity', 'facility suitability', and 'use convenience' in this order. The findings of this study can be used as an effective basic data for future park planning considering age groups.

  • This research was performed to evaluate the food waste recovery facility using optimization performance index. In 2014, the generated amount of food waste occupied approximately 27% in total municipal solid waste. The 97.2% of the food waste was recycled and the others were treated through landfill and incineration in the portion of 0.9% and 1.9%, respectively. In food waste recovery facilities of year 2014, the composting and feed facilities were 49.5% and 22.9%, respectively. The feed facility showed higher scores in all technological, environmental, and especially economical evaluations than those of composting facility. As results of overall optimization performance index, the feed facility has higher score of 61.5 than 52.7 of composting facility. It was demonstrated that the feed facility has the advantage, compared with the composting facility.

  • The purposes of this study were to assess the child care centers' foodservice facility, and to develop the kitchen facility model based on the general sanitation standards and guidelines in order to provide basic information for a plan review to build or renovate child care centers' foodservice facility. The scopes of the study include : 1) field assessment of the foodservice management practices and facilities in 8 public child care centers, and 2 private child care centers which they are subsidized from the government as public child care centers, 2) development of child care centers' kitchen facility model based on the General Sanitation Standards and Guidelines. The results of this study can be summarized as follows : 1. Field Assessment of the Child Care Centers' Foodservice Facility Average number of children in child care centers was 78.0$\pm$24.20, the average space of kitchen was 15.13$\pm$4.25($m^2$). Especially, the average space of kitchen was 18.49$\pm$4.35($m^2$) with enrollment capacity of 90~120 children in child care centers. The inventory level of most foods was relatively low except rice and kimchi. Kitchen facilities and equipments were similar to those of home kitchen and did not meet the standards of institutional practice. Therefore, the director in child care centers should recognize the importance of the sanitation management and pay more attention to the renovation of foodservice facilities as well as sanitation management practices. 2. Development of the Kitchen Facility Model based on the General Sanitation Standards and Guidelines The kitchen facility plan model with enrollment capacity of 100 children was developed based on the results of field assessment and literature review. Suggested kitchen space was 34.16$m^2$(6,100mm×5,600mm). This space was bigger than the results of field survey or precedent study, considered appropriate to implement the general sanitation standards. The main feature of the developed kitchen facility plan and model was product flow in one direction from the arrival of the raw material to the finished product in order to prevent cross contamination and to improve working efficiency.

  • According to the change of life environment and economic growth, the more city has highly developed, the more concentrated urban function. That is, city is required for adding infra structure. But, both of limited land resources and financial problems made it impossible to add infra structure. So, the necessity of multi-dimensional planning of urban infra structure was recognized. Especially, In Urban residential area, in order to secure parking area, It is on the increase that mixed-use of the playground of school in the high density area and the empty space of park. School and park is closely connected with town community, playing a central role on town life. For this reason, they are highly demanded for providing space in the urban residential area and also expected to be effective. However, people using park and school are almost young students and the elderly, it needs to consider not only the parking convenience also the safety of users in design process. In this study, we analysed the physical characteristics and the utilization of mixed-use of school and park. and then evaluated the case in the point of convenience and safety. For this, first we selected the case among the sites constructed in seoul, and divided 2type of 'slope type' and 'flatland type'. The meaning of this study is to suggest elementary standards for design in the point of multi-dimensional land use planning.

  • This study is about facilities using pattern for 'River-eco-park' that is Hwa-myeong Eco-park, Sam-rak Eco-park, Maek-do Eco-park. Through doing surveys, most patterns could be divided 5 patterns; 'Eco observation facility pattern', 'Promenade pattern', 'Bike path pattern', 'Sports facility pattern', 'Fitness center pattern'. Then we find channel of movement of user patterns by follow-up surveys. On the basis of this surveys, we are going to suggest some directions for River-eco-park design.

  • This study aims to find out negative factors against public safety in urban parks. Longitudinal data between 1994 and 2008 were analyzed to suggest management implication for high quality security and safety in urban park. Results are summarized as follows. Firstly, investigation of visitor to the park at night reveals that visitors who were elderly, walking out, and family group increased, and that most visitors took a stroll for one hour around 8:00pm. Olympic park (e.g. leisure facility 66.7%), Hyo-won park (e.g. vacant lot 23.8%), Jang-an park (e.g. near hedge 30.1%), and Mae-tan park (e.g. leisure facility 20.8%) were revealed as latent places of serious criminals. Secondly, both in 1994 and in 2008, principal factors of public safety were summarized as fear for violence(X1) and fear for closed space(X3). These factors took 3.22 followed by 3.07 respectively in the overall mean of public safety of parks. Thirdly, overall mean of public safety takes 2.22 in 1994 and 2.96 in 2008, which shows uncertainty of effective management of facilities with a viewpoint of visitors. All parks shows negative trend in public safety, in short.

  • The \gamma-ray spectrometer of the PGAA (Prompt Gamma Activation Analysis) facility constructed at HANARO of the Korea Atomic Energy Research Institute was upgraded to the multi-mode spectrometer including the single mode, the Compton suppression mode and the pair mode. The performance of the spectrometer was tested and summarized. The background count rate and the uncertainty of the detection efficiency were reduced greatly in comparison with those before the new installation.
